During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Inter American University of Puerto Rico - Bayamon paid an average of $190 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.
In State | Out of State | |
---|---|---|
Tuition | $4,560 | $4,560 |
Fees | $1,452 | $1,452 |
Books and Supplies | $2,271 | $2,271 |
On Campus Room and Board | $8,000 | $8,000 |
On Campus Other Expenses | $5,490 | $5,490 |

One factor in determining the overall cost in a degree is to consider how much in student loans you’ll have to take out. Air Transport students who received their bachelor’s degree at Inter American University of Puerto Rico - Bayamon took out an average of $10,500 in student loans. That is 56% lower than the national average of $23,608.
air transport who receive their bachelor’s degree from Inter American University of Puerto Rico - Bayamon make an average of $36,668 a year during the early days of their career. That is 9% lower than the national average of $40,205.

Women made up around 13.8% of the air transport students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is in the same ballpark of the nationwide number of 13.1%.
Of those students who received a bachelor’s degree in air transport at Inter American University of Puerto Rico - Bayamon in 2019-2020, all were racial-ethnic minorities*.
Race/Ethnicity |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 0 |
Hispanic or Latino | 29 |
Native American or Alaska Native | 0 |
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 0 |
White | 0 |
International Students | 0 |
Other Races/Ethnicities | 0 |
